We Are Going To Fix Our Country, Our Borders: Trump In First Speech After Crossing Majority

Trump is set to become the next President of the United States after defeating Kamala Harris.

Republican presidential nominee Donald Trump addressed his supporters at Palm Beach County Convention Center after crossing the majority mark of 270 electoral votes. Amid a loud applause from the crowd, Trump said he would "fix the country and the borders". Trump is set to become the next President of the United States after defeating Kamala Harris.

Trump thanked his family and "amazing" children in his speech.

"This is a political victory that our country has never seen before, nothing like this. I want to thank the American people for the extraordinary honour of being elected your 47th President and your 45th President. Every citizen, I will fight for you, for your family and for your future. Every single day, I will be fighting for you with every breath in my body. I will not rest until we have delivered the strong, safe and prosperous America that our children deserve and that you deserve. This will truly be the golden age of America," Trump said.

Trump thanked his wife Melania Trump and stopped his speech to give her a kiss. He also praised her book, calling it the top-selling book in the country. “I also want to thank my beautiful wife Melania, First Lady, who has the number one best-selling book in the country. Can you believe that? She works very hard to help people. So, I just wanted to thank her," he said.

Trump gave a special shoutout to Tesla CEO Elon Musk, saying he is an important person in the US and his campaign helped him a lot. He called Musk a "star". Meanwhile, PM Narendra Modi congratulated Trump for the "historic win".
